About six months ago, my friend Monika emailed me, wondering if I was still in Austin. She’d been talking to a group of theatre people and everyone else in this group insisted that I’d moved to New York.

Now, I know that I’ve been less than active in theater scene lately, but I didn’t know that I’d vanished in many people’s minds. Fast forward to a few months ago when Ms. Bustamante asked me to do the sound design of her play, Stillborn.

I was also lucky enough to do the visual design (poster, postcard, etc.).

Shrewd Productions presents Stillborn

I’ll be honest, the sound design kicked my butt. There were many nights this week that I stayed up way too late working on various pieces and effects. But, and I suppose that this is the most important part, I learned so much. Keep it simple because the simplest solution is always the best.
